Independent living offers a stress-free lifestyle for older adults. Independent living communities don’t provide personal care or supervision, but do offer generally healthy adults opportunities for socialization and hassle-free living. Independent living services often include:
An Independent Living Community allows residents the ability to live active lives while ensuring their essential needs are met. Food preparation, recreational activities and housekeeping chores are taken care of for you while you are unrestricted to use your time as you desire. Along with their daily needs being met, residents can enjoy the opportunity to live among peers, surrounded by others of similar ages and backgrounds. Typically comprised of a private living area and a full kitchen, these communities offer homes with many of the amenities of apartment life but with none of the hassle. Guests can be invited over and entertained, and there will be more time to spend with them with the basic maintenance of daily chores out of the way. While policies differ between communities, many residences allow cats and dogs as well. If residents decide they would like to utilize the services of private medical professionalls, they may always do so. There are a variety of benefits and expenses to balance while deciding on an independent living community. It is important to figure out if these amenities are covered in the care plan: transportation, initial assessment fee, internet access, move-in fee, field trips, Waiting list deposit, cable TV, and meals. The amenities associated with independent living include security guards, private rental hall, beauty salon & barber shop, laundry service, fitness center & swimming pool, community activities, healthcare center, and game/TV room.
The total population of Harmony consists of 999 people. Harmony has a population density of 345 people per square mile. Out of the total population of Harmony, 18.0% have some form of disability, 54.9% participate in the labor force, 12.8% are widows, and 6.5% do not have health insurance. Racially, the population of Harmony is 0.8% Hispanic, 99.1% white, 0.5% black, 0.0% Asian, 0.0% Pacific Islander or Native Hawaiian, 0.0% other or not specified, 0.4% mixed race, and 0.0% Native American. In Harmony, 13.3% of the population are veterans. In terms of education, 21.7% have a college degree, 32.6% have a high-school diploma, and 7.2% have a graduate degree. Based on gender, 50.8% are female and 49.2% are male. The median age of Harmony is 59 years old.
The cost of care for a community is influenced by the destination where it is located. The median home value in Harmony is about $102,335 and the median cost for rent is $694 per month a month. The rent burden for Harmony is about 14.6% of the average person’s monthly income.
Residents of Minnesota enjoy its natural beauty which ranks 3rd in the United States. The quality of life enjoyed by the average Minnesota citizen is ranked 3rd nation-wide. Additionally, Minnesota is ranked 10th by healthcare standards. The state of Minnesota has 140 hospitals and 61 health centers, providing care to a population of 5,654,535. Mayo Clinic Hospital Rochester, Mayo Clinic Health System – Red Wing, and Alomere Health are among the top three highest ranked hospitals in the state. Out of a national average of 100, Minnesota has a cost of living index rating of 102, a grocery index rating of 107, and a housing index rating of 88.
In terms of diversity, Minnesota ranks 27th in the nation and is considered LGBTQ friendly. In Minnesota, 29% of the population is over the age of 55. The median age in the state is 38. In the last presidential election 46% of Minnesota residents voted Democrat and 45% voted Republican. In terms of religion, 34% of Minnesota residents attend religious services among the 5,953 different congregations that are available in the state. The top three non-Christian denominations in the state are Jewish-<1%, Muslim-<1%, and Buddhist-<1%, with the most common Christian denominations consisting of Evangelical Protestant-19%, Mainline Protestant-29%, and Historically Black Protestant-2%. In Minnesota there are 170 masonic lodges.
The average humidity across the state is 70%. The highest monthly average humidity rating is 80% in the month of December. On average, the state receives 2.37 inches of precipitation a month. The average amount of precipitation peaks during the month of June at around 5.59 inches. During the winter, the average temperature in Minnesota drops to around 13F. The average high winter temperature is around 33F in the month of February. In the winter months, the average low temperature falls to around -11F during the month of January. The average temperature in the summer rises to around 67F. The average high summer temperature is around 86F in the month of July. The average low summer temperature is around 42F in the month of June. The average air quality index rating in Minnesota is 34.5 AQI. The highest seasonal air quality index rating occurs in the month of May with a rating of 42.7 AQI. While residents of Minnesota mostly enjoy pleasant conditions, it’s important to be aware of inclement weather as well, which in Minnesota can include floods and earthquakes (high).
The state of Minnesota has a diverse array of plant and animal life. Local plant life can consist of black cherry, paper, river, and yellow birch, black and white spruce, and pin cherry. While venturing throughout the state, you might see animals such as the red-winged blackbird, the trumpeter swans, the black bears, or the peregrine falcons. The state animal of Minnesota is the eastern timber wolf.
